Characterization of the phytochemical and chlorophyll content as well as the morphology and anatomy of the Rhizophoraceae family in the mangrove forest in Bulaksetra, Pangandaran

Mohamad Nurzaman; Selma Alamanda Abadi; Tia Setiawati; Asep Zainal Mutaqin

Mangrove is a tree that has adapted to live in a high salt environment and is one of the largest coastal resource potentials in West Java. Mangrove plants are potential sources for medicines due to the presence of bioactive compounds, that play active roles in disease prevention. The aim of this research was to investigate a number of different characteristics including the presence of phytochemical compounds and chlorophyll, morphology and the anatomy of the Rhizophoraceae family in the Mangrove Forest, Bulaksetra, Pangandaran. Phytochemical qualitative tests were performed to determine the content of phytochemical compounds (i.e. alkaloid, flavonoid, terpenoid, steroid, saponin, quinone, and tannin), spectrophotometry was used to determine the chlorophyll content, and characterization of morphological (i.e. type, shape, edge, nerved, texture, color, area and thickness) also anatomical (i.e. type and density of stomata) features were observed, and all observations were made for three different Rhizophoraceae plant leaves (Bruguiera sp., Ceriops decandra, and Rhizophora apiculata). In this study, it was found that Bruguiera sp. contained flavonoid, terpenoid, saponin, quinone, and tannin, as well as 0.329 mg/L of chlorophyll type A and 0.634 mg/L of chlorophyll type B. Ceriops decandra contained alkaloid, flavonoid, terpenoid, and tannin and 0.756 mg/L chlorophyll Type A and 1.267 mg/L chlorophyll type B. In addition, Rhizophora apiculata was found to contain alkaloid, flavonoid, steroid, saponin, quinone, and tannin and 0.287 mg/L chlorophyll type A and 0.628 mg/L of chlorophyll type B. The three species were shown to have differences in color, general shape, and tips of the leaves, whereas the type, textures, edges, and base shapes of the leaves were basically the same. Leaf area thickness was determined to be 48.308 cm2 and 0.952 mm for Bruguiera sp., 23.385 cm2 and 1.046 mm for Ceriops decandra, and 32.308 cm2 and 0.874 mm for Rhizophora apiculata. Furthermore, it was found that all three species have anomocytic stomata types; however, the stomatal densities differed with Bruguiera sp. having a density of 110,403 cell/mm2, Ceriops decandra had 52,654 cell/mm2, and Rhizophora apiculata had 57,749 cell/mm2.Mangrove is a tree that has adapted to live in a high salt environment and is one of the largest coastal resource potentials in West Java. Optimization of enzyme dosage and sulfuric acid (H2SO4) concentration on newspaper waste hydrolysis and fermentation of its hydrolyzate in single and consortium

Ratu Safitri; Tia Setiawati; Mohamad Nurzaman; Roostita Lobo Balia; Franky Pangaribuan; Jetty Nurhayati

Research of the optimum concentration of sulfuric acid (H2SO4) on acid hydrolysis and enzyme at the optimum dosage of enzyme hydrolysis of newspaper waste in producing hydrolyzate at optimum levels in reducing sugars and fermentation of its hydrolyzate was conducted. The purpose of this study was to obtain the optimum enzyme dosage and concentration of sulfuric acid hydrolysis of waste paper to produce the best reducing sugar hydrolyzate and microbes to obtain the most effective use of microbial fermentation process. Descriptive and experimental method were used in this research. Descriptive method was applied for evaluating enzyme and acid hydrolysis, preparation hydrolyzate and starter of culture as well as fermentation. The fermentation was conducted by experimental methods using Completely Randomized Design (CRD) with three replications.
